Lot Title:
|
1834 Cross 4. PCGS Genuine (code 98/XF details/burnished).
|
Description:
|
Cause for the PCGS code-98 ("damage") will not be apparent at all without a loupe, because magnification is required to see the multitude of tiny ticks that pepper the fields and likely lead to the assessment. The coin may have been carefully burnished long ago to lessen the unsightly effect, but regardless, an arm's length view makes it appear like a nice, original piece with multihued patina.
